The commission held an executive session for More than eight hours hearing testimony from Hongisto and several of the officers he allegedly ordered to remove the papers. Commissioners said Hongisto exercised poor judgment in ordering the removal of the newspapers. Deputy chief Thomas Murphy was named As acting chief of police. At Issue was a cover illustration and article in the san Francisco Bay times a twice monthly newspaper aimed at the Gay and lesbian Community. On the cover Hongisto is shown in a doctored photo holding a Nightstick in a lewd manner. Mayor Frank Jordan ordered the police investigation after initial allegations surfaced. District attorney Arlo Smith also was conducting a criminal probe. Hongisto who took Over As chief of the Force Only six weeks ago was widely held As a Champion of Liberal issues. But six of the 11 City supervisors criticized their former political ally after Hongisto ordered police sweeps that resulted in More than 1,700 arrests. The chiefs action followed last months acquittal of four White men in the los Angeles police beating of Black Motorist Rodney g. King the thousands of Bay times copies removed from Racks May 8 blasted Hongisto a Law and order approach to the demonstrations. Quot Dicks Cool new tool martial Law a shouted the headline. Police returned More than 2,100 copies of the free newspaper to publisher Kim Corsaro on wednesday after investigators seized them from a police officers basement. The san Francisco chronicle reported thursday that one of three vice squad officers acted at Hongisto a suggestion. According to an unidentified source cited by the chronicle Hongisto told one of the officers a a let a say a Bunch of cops from the Mission went out and cleared out these Racks. Then no one would be  the Mission is an area of the City police spokesman sgt. Jerry Senkir said he could not confirm the report and Hongisto denied he ordered the newspapers removed. Under the City charter Only the five member police commission has the Power to fire Hongisto. Superior court judge Stanley Weisberg said there was sufficient evidence to retry officer Laurence Powell on a charge of assault under color of authority. A new trial could be held in los Angeles he said. A jury deliberating the Case in the los Angeles suburb of Simi Valley last month deadlocked on that charge voting 8-4 in favor of acquittal. Powell sgt. Stacey Koon former officer Timothy wind and officer Theodore Briseno were acquitted of All other charges. The remaining charge against Powell carries a maximum penalty of six years in prison. The acquittals april 29 touched off several Days of rioting in los Angeles which resulted in 51 deaths and hundreds of millions of dollars in damage. Lesser disturbances were reported in other cities. King was beaten after he was pulled Over after a High Speed car Chase March 3, 1991. A Man who lived nearby captured much of the beating on videotape tape that was eventually broadcast around the world. In his ruling granting Deputy District attorney Alan Yochelson a request for a retrial Weisberg said Quot based upon my View of the evidence presented at the just concluded trial. I find that the interests of Justice require that there be a second trial in the Case of people versus  Weisberg scheduled a hearing for a week from Friday on a change of venue for the trial. He was criticized for picking the largely White Ventura county Community for the original trial. The judge chose Simi Valley from among three possible locations after an appeals court ordered the Case out of los Angeles county because of political turmoil stirred up by the beating. That order remains in place. Weisberg suggested that the political situation in los Angeles May have changed enough a with a new police chief and the end of the Christopher commission investigation of police conduct a to bring the Case Back to los Angeles. Also he said extensive news Media coverage of the first trial has reached potential jurors throughout California As Well As in los Angeles. Powell a attorney Michael Stone argued there was no reason to believe retrial would bring a different verdict or that prosecutors could deliver new evidence against his client. Stone also argued that Powell  get a fair trial because of the civil unrest sparked by the King beating verdict. Jurors would be influenced to convict for fear of angry Public reaction and a the risk of sparking another series of riots in Urban cities across the United states a he said. Yochelson urged the judge to go Forward with Powell the second trial saying a we can to simply throw up our hands and abandon the matter because of widespread Public  he said there was a reasonable possibility that Powell would be convicted by another jury. In his ruling Weisberg spoke of the possibility that a new trial might spark More rioting saying a a single criminal trial cannot cause or solve the major socioeconomic problems that exist in  the trial will Deal Only with Quot whether or. Powell is guilty or not guilty of the charge that remains against him Weisberg said. Minor disturbances have continued this week including an incident thursday in riot torn South Central los Angeles. Police said they arrested 13 suspected gang members who broke windows at a hamburger stand and smashed the Windshield of a to news Van. In another development Reginald Denny the White truck Driver whose videotaped beating by angry Blacks came to symbolize police paralysis at the Start of the riots was released thursday from Daniel Freeman memorial Hospital. He was in Good condition said spokeswoman Mary Ellen Brown. He had been admitted in critical condition. Three of the suspects in Denny a beating were charged thursday with attempted premeditated murder torture aggravated mayhem and robbery. The fourth was charged with robbing Denny As he Lay on the ground. Municipal court judge William Chidsey or. Delayed the menus arraignment until May 21 at the request of their attorneys and ordered them held without bail. The defense might raise the Issue of whether Denny provoked the attack by shouting racial slurs Dennis Palmieri a lawyer for suspect Damian Monroe Williams said in fridays Las Angeles times. Police spokesman Bill Frio said authorities had no evidence of provocation. Authorities said All four were affiliated with the 8-Trey gangster crips Street gang. Jack Kevorkian counselled a seriously ill woman and was by her Side when she committed suicide Friday his lawyer said. Susan Williams 52, died Friday morning in her Home in this Detroit suburb after a dose of a self administered Carbon monoxide a attorney Geoffrey Fieger said she had suffered from severe multiple sclerosis that left her incapacitated and Blind he said and a her life for All intents and purposes was  Kevorkian was present when she died but did not assist the death Fieger said at a news conference. A so she was the person who put the mask on her face she was the person who turned on the can of Carbon monoxide she was the person who ended her own life without the Aid of anyone whatsoever Quot Fieger told reporters. Earlier Fieger said Kevorkian helped he commit suicide. Kevorkian a retired pathologist who argues that medically assisted suicide is a Boon to the hopelessly ill already faces charges in two other deaths. Fieger said Williams Sisters whom he did not identity and her 29-year-old son Don were with her along with Kevorkian. The woman a 85-year-old husband was not present but was aware of his wife a decision Fieger said. Oakland county medical examiner Ljubisa Dragovic said a device used to release Carbon monoxide was used in the woman a death. Kevorkian 63, is facing two murder charges and faces up to life in prison without parole in connection with the assisted suicides last year of Marjorie Wantz and Sherry Miller. The women were painfully but not terminally ill when they died in a secluded Cabin. Wantz 58, died from a lethal injection of drugs and Miller 43, by Carbon monoxide poisoning. Cuomo urged the Federal government thursday to contain health care costs and provide Universal medical insurance. At a Carnegie Hall ceremony he told graduating students from new York University a school of Medicine that the nations poor elderly and unemployed would never receive adequate care unless the government intervened a even if they did All new York state is doing states acting alone could not tame the health care monster a he said. A it is no longer a question of Choice. We must have a National  in a speech thin on details Cuomo made Clear that he was primarily concerned with outlining issues he would like the presidential candidates to address this summer. But aides said Cuomo was also trying to set the Agenda for health care debates in the state capital of Albany. In january the Cuomo administration plans to propose Bills to expand primary care for the Urban and Rural poor said Michael j. Dowling the states director of health education and human services. In his speech Cuomo said the Federal government could control costs by capping health care charges just As new York state sets top rates that hospitals May charge for most services. In addition costs could be contained by simplifying and computerizing Billing systems and by avoiding Quot excessive use of expensive advanced technologies he said. Accusing private health insurers of denying coverage to a poor people who get poor people diseases a he said the Federal government should provide insurance to anyone who could not get it otherwise. Cuomo urged the graduates to consider careers As general practitioners in inner City and Rural areas instead of training to be specialists.
